Yes. Storm damage is often invisible from ground level. Hail can crack shingles and loosen granules without obvious signs. Wind can lift edges and break seals that lead to leaks weeks later. A professional inspection after any significant storm is strongly recommended.
In Frankfort, the most common storm-related roof damage comes from high winds that lift shingles, hail that cracks and dents materials, and heavy rain that exploits any existing vulnerabilities. Fallen tree limbs are also a significant cause after severe storms.
